Twin Plagues

Released

For their second full album, 2022’s Twin Plagues, North Carolina’s Wednesday continued to easily demonstrate that their version of a country/indie/shoegaze approach to music was an inspiring one. The opening title track’s woozy grind contrasted and accentuated the catch in Karly Hartzman’s clear voice, and from there the album draws on its late 20th century inspirations well, a mix of close focus and feedback sprawl (to very My Bloody Valentine like effect on “One More Last One”) plus brilliant song titles like “The Burned Down Dairy Queen.”
